what is the prospect of battery energy storage professional energy?
In the electricity sector, battery energy storage systems emerge as one of the key solutions to provide flexibility to a power system that sees sharply rising flexibility needs, driven by the fast-rising share of variable renewables in the electricity mix.

energy storage with low loss
Conclusions and outlook In summary, high energy density and low loss polymer dielectrics are highly desired for electric energy storage applications in the power frequency range (100 to 106 Hz). Rich condensed matter physics is involved in the development of next generation dielectric polymeric materials.
